针对 2026 年 3 月最新的 Xshell 环境,本文深入探讨如何通过全局参数微调、Keep-alive 心跳包优化以及多设备同步方案,彻底解决连接频繁掉线与输入延迟问题。涵盖词库快速调用与快捷键映射的实战技巧,助力办公效率实现质的飞跃,是高频运维与开发者的进阶必备手册。
在追求极致运维效率的今天,Xshell 不仅仅是一个终端模拟器,更是生产力的核心。针对 2026 年 3 月的技术环境,本文将带你跳出默认配置,通过底层协议优化与交互细节打磨,构建一个永不掉线、响应如飞的远程管理环境。
在跨地域或复杂网络环境下,连接超时断开是影响效率的首要障碍。要实现‘永不断线’,需进入【会话属性】->【连接】。建议将‘发送保持活动状态消息’的时间间隔设置为 60 秒,并勾选‘连接异常断开时自动重连’。更深层的稳定性优化在于 TCP 协议栈的配合:在 Xshell 8.0.0120 及后续版本中,通过修改全局设置中的‘TCP_NODELAY’参数,可以有效减少小包传输的延迟。实战排查中,若遇到 SSH 连接在闲置 5 分钟后准时卡死,通常是由于运营商 NAT 网关回收了空闲链路,此时将心跳包间隔缩短至 30 秒并启用‘在服务器端发送心跳’通常能立竿见影地解决问题。
高频办公用户常遇到‘输入字符后需等待 0.5 秒才显示’的尴尬。这通常发生在访问海外节点或高负载服务器时。优化策略是开启‘本地回显’(Local Echo)功能,但这在执行敏感操作时需谨慎。更推荐的做法是调整【终端】设置中的‘缓冲区大小’。默认的 1024 行在高频滚动日志下容易导致界面渲染卡顿,建议将其调整为 10000 行,并配合‘硬件加速渲染’选项。针对 2026 年主流的高刷新率显示器,在 Xshell 的高级设置中手动指定帧率限制为 60fps,可以显著降低大批量日志输出时的 CPU 占用率,确保在查看实时监控(如 top 或 tail -f)时终端依然响应灵敏。
对于在公司、居家及移动办公间切换的用户,手动拷贝 .xsh 会话文件已落后于时代。利用 Xshell 的‘云同步’或自定义‘用户数据文件夹’路径至 OneDrive/坚果云,可实现全设备配置实时同步。在快捷键优化上,建议将 Alt+N 映射为‘新建会话’,将 Ctrl+Shift+V 设为‘粘贴并过滤特殊字符’,防止误粘贴换行符导致命令误执行。一个真实的提效场景是:通过‘快速命令栏’(Quick Commands)预设常用的 Docker 容器清理或 K8s 日志查询指令,并为这些指令分配独立的颜色标识。这样在处理多集群任务时,只需通过底部工具栏一键触发,无需再在词库中反复检索。
当管理的会话数量突破 500 个时,Xshell 的启动速度和搜索响应可能会下降。此时应优化‘会话文件夹’的层级结构,避免单一目录下存放超过 50 个会话。202603 版本的优化建议是:利用‘会话栏’的搜索过滤功能代替手动翻找,并关闭‘启动时自动打开上次连接’以减轻内存瞬时压力。针对特定场景下的乱码问题,如在处理含有特殊 Emoji 的日志时,务必在【外观】中选择支持 Powerline 的字体(如 JetBrains Mono),并将编码强制指定为 UTF-8。若发现某些旧版 CentOS 6 节点连接失败,需检查‘加密算法’列表,手动勾选被现代版本默认禁用的 diffie-hellman-group1-sha1,以确保向下兼容性。
这通常是因为防火墙执行了深度包检测(DPI)。建议在 Xshell 设置中尝试将心跳包内容从默认的空包改为‘换行符’或‘空格’,并确认服务器端的 SSHD 配置中 ClientAliveInterval 是否与客户端匹配。若网络环境极差,建议配合 ProxyCap 或全局代理走 SOCKS5 隧道。
您可以使用 Xshell 的‘用户密钥管理器’。只要在管理器中更新了特定名称的密钥对,所有引用该密钥名称的会话都会自动调用新私钥。无需逐个修改 .xsh 文件,这对于定期更换安全凭证的运维场景非常高效。
首先确保系统安装了 Nerd Fonts 系列字体。在 Xshell 的【属性】->【外观】中选择该字体,并重点检查‘亚洲字体’是否也设置成了相同的等宽字体。此外,在‘终端’设置中勾选‘将模糊宽度字符视为宽字符’,通常能解决大部分 UI 符号错位问题。
想要获取更多关于 Xshell 202603 版本的深度优化配置文件模板?立即访问我们的生产力技巧专栏或点击下方了解更多。
相关阅读:xshell 设置优化与稳定性建议 202603,xshell 设置优化与稳定性建议 202603使用技巧,xshell 高频办公用户 实测体验总结 202603:办公效率、快捷键与多设备同步深度复盘